We Are Knuckle Dragger

We Are Knuckle Dragger are an English/ Northern Irish rock band from Newcastle formed in 2008.

The band consists of vocalist/guitarist Aran Glover, bassist Pete Currie and drummer Shaun Abbott.

[2] The band was formed in 2008 when long term Irish friends, guitarist Aran and bassist Pete, met up again in Newcastle and enlisted drummer Shaun to start a new project.
